1. Shellfish: A Traditional Irish Food Staple
The natural climate and location of Ireland provide ample resources for delicious shellfish dishes. Whether oysters, clams, mussels, cockles, or prawns, a safe bet is that they were a part of your ancestors’ diet.
2. Irish Stew: Simple and Savory
Irish stew combines the two staples of a traditional Irish diet—meat and potatoes. The stew is a mix of root vegtables, herbs, and, more commonly today, lamb. Historically, traditional Irish stews were made with mutton.Similar to seafood, Irish stew was once a meal for poor families
